Qualities of a Modern Role Model

Identifying modern role models involves looking beyond mere fame or success. True role models possess a combination of qualities that make them exemplary figures. Integrity is paramount; they demonstrate honesty, ethical behavior, and a commitment to doing what is right, even when it's difficult. This unwavering moral compass is a cornerstone of their influence. Courage is another essential trait. Modern role models often challenge the status quo, take risks, and stand up for their beliefs, even in the face of adversity. Their willingness to confront challenges head-on inspires others to do the same. Resilience is equally important, as it reflects the ability to bounce back from setbacks and failures. Role models show us that setbacks are not the end but opportunities for growth and learning. Their perseverance in the face of obstacles is a powerful lesson in determination.

Empathy and compassion are qualities that resonate deeply in today's world. Role models demonstrate a genuine concern for others, whether through philanthropy, advocacy, or simply treating everyone with respect and kindness. Their ability to connect with people on a human level fosters a sense of community and shared purpose. Innovation and creativity are also hallmarks of modern role models. They are often pioneers in their fields, pushing boundaries and developing new solutions to complex problems. Their innovative spirit encourages others to think outside the box and explore new possibilities. Humility is a crucial yet often overlooked quality. True role models remain grounded despite their achievements, acknowledging their limitations and giving credit to others. This humility makes them relatable and approachable, further enhancing their influence. Moreover, authenticity is highly valued. People are drawn to role models who are genuine and true to themselves, rather than trying to project an image of perfection. Their authenticity fosters trust and inspires others to embrace their own unique qualities.

Role Models in Science and Technology

In the fields of science and technology, modern role models are driving innovation and shaping the future. One prominent figure is Dr. Anthony Fauci, the Director of the National Institute of Allergy and Infectious Diseases. His decades of work in infectious disease research, coupled with his calm and clear communication during the COVID-19 pandemic, have made him a trusted source of information and a symbol of scientific leadership. His dedication to public health and his ability to explain complex scientific concepts to a wide audience exemplify the qualities of a modern role model. Similarly, Dr. Katalin Karikó, whose groundbreaking research on mRNA technology paved the way for the development of mRNA vaccines, is an inspiring figure. Her perseverance in the face of skepticism and funding challenges demonstrates the importance of resilience and dedication in scientific pursuits.

Elon Musk, despite his controversial public persona, remains a significant figure in technology. His ventures, such as Tesla and SpaceX, have pushed the boundaries of electric vehicles and space exploration. Musk's vision and ambition, coupled with his willingness to take risks, inspire many to pursue bold ideas. However, it's important to critically evaluate the actions and impacts of such figures, recognizing that role models are not without flaws. In the realm of artificial intelligence, Dr. Fei-Fei Li is a leading voice. Her work focuses not only on advancing AI technology but also on addressing ethical concerns and promoting diversity in the field. Dr. Li's advocacy for responsible AI development and her commitment to inclusivity make her an important role model for aspiring technologists. Another influential figure is Tim Berners-Lee, the inventor of the World Wide Web. His vision of a decentralized and open internet has transformed communication and access to information. Berners-Lee's ongoing efforts to protect the open web and address issues such as misinformation highlight the importance of ethical leadership in technology. These scientists and technologists exemplify the potential for innovation to improve lives and address global challenges.

Role Models in Arts and Culture

Arts and culture provide a rich landscape of modern role models who inspire through their creativity, storytelling, and social commentary. Beyoncé Knowles-Carter is a cultural icon whose music and performances celebrate female empowerment, Black identity, and social justice. Her artistic excellence, coupled with her business acumen and philanthropy, make her a multifaceted role model.
